Arizona Activists Battle Corporate Data Centers' Resource Drain

Discover how citizens successfully challenged a massive Amazon data center project in the desert, revealing the hidden costs of the AI boom on local economies and water security.

Short Summary

  • Activists stopped Project Blue, an Amazon data center, by highlighting unsustainable water usage in the arid environment.
  • Data centers drive up consumer utility bills because local commissions often permit utilities to pass associated infrastructure costs onto residents.
  • Organizing efforts successfully linked the fight against big tech infrastructure to broader concerns regarding surveillance and fiscal responsibility.
  • Residents must demand verifiable local hiring and tangible community benefits rather than accepting abstract promises of "innovation."

This segment details the successful grassroots resistance by the No Desert Data Center Coalition against Project Blue in Tucson, Arizona. Organizers explain the economic trade-offs, exposing how massive corporate subsidies deplete vital resources while shifting utility costs onto everyday consumers.
